Output 1baa8fbf6e7d27cfe31c7cb74fde707c3dc838f5a622dbde4f23a1bfa8a56d6c:1

value
3031063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6abfe62419363b2a026e3986954ddc48b7329e4 OP_EQUAL
address
3NihNzhVD3ib5hTXojthdDUtEJz6yigzh5
transaction
1baa8fbf6e7d27cfe31c7cb74fde707c3dc838f5a622dbde4f23a1bfa8a56d6c
confirmations
407256
spent
true